How do I encourage my family to choose God?

Deuteronomy 6:4-9“Listen, O Israel! The Lord is our God, the Lord alone. And you must love the Lord your God with all your heart, all your soul, and all your strength. And you must commit yourselves wholeheartedly to these commands that I am giving you today. Repeat them again and again to your children. Talk about them when you are at home and when you are on the road, when you are going to bed and when you are getting up. Tie them to your hands and wear them on your forehead as reminders. Write them on the doorposts of your house and on your gates.”

Joshua 24:15-17“But if you refuse to serve the Lord, then choose today whom you will serve. . . . But as for me and my family, we will serve the Lord.”

Proverbs 22:6Direct your children onto the right path, and when they are older, they will not leave it.

Other family members, including your children, are motivated to choose God when they see you already choosing God—for a lifetime commitment and in everyday life choices. Having set a role model, you then encourage verbally through loving conversation and precept. If you make God and his teachings a priority in your family, you will see God becoming a priority in the generations to follow.

1 Peter 3:1-5In the same way, you wives must accept the authority of your husbands. Then, even if some refuse to obey the Good News, your godly lives will speak to them without any words. They will be won over by observing your pure and reverent lives.

The most effective way to help a family member choose God is to be obedient to God yourself, which means being a truly loving, kind, caring, serving kind of person. Nothing turns others off so fast as loving precepts overshadowed by unloving practices.
